IBEC seminars on employee claims
The seminars will take place in Tralee and Cork (April 14), Limerick (April 15), Waterford (April 21) and Dublin (April 13 and 22) and will feature IBEC advice on dealing with claims.
IBEC estimates that the cost to employers of employment rights cases in 2008 was at least €8 million, and the National Employment Rights Authority (NERA) recovered over €2.5 million from employers for employees in 2009.
IBEC director Brendan McGinty said: “Businesses will learn how to evaluate the risks associated with an employee’s claim, and even more importantly, will gain insights into avoiding an employee taking a claim in the first place.”
